### Overview ###
This repository contains:
- (1) a test time demonstration using a pre-trained colorization network (script and IPython Notebook)
- (0) a test time script to colorize an image (python script)
- (1) a test time demonstration (IPython Notebook)
- (2) code for training a colorization network
- (3) pre-trained AlexNet, used for representation learning tests (Section 3.2)

### Dependencies ###
This code requires a working installation of [Caffe](http://caffe.berkeleyvision.org/) and basic Python libraries (numpy, pyplot, skimage, scipy). For guidelines and help with installation of Caffe, consult the [installation guide](http://caffe.berkeleyvision.org/) and [Caffe users group](https://groups.google.com/forum/#!forum/caffe-users).

### (0) Test-Time Python Script ###
We provide a script for colorizing a single image. Run `./models/fetch_release_models.sh` to download the model. Then, run `python ./colorize.py -img_in [[INPUT_IMG_PATH]] -img_out [[OUTPUT_IMG_PATH]]`. For example, try `python ./colorize.py -img_in ./demo/imgs/ILSVRC2012_val_00041580.JPEG -img_out ./out.png`.

### (1) Test-Time Demo in IPython Notebook ###
We also include demo usage as an iPython notebook, under [`./demo/colorization_demo_v2.ipynb`](https://github.com/richzhang/colorization/blob/master/demo/colorization_demo_v2.ipynb). This IPython Notebook demonstrates how to use our colorization network to colorize a grayscale image. To run this, after cloning the directory, `cd` into the `demo` directory, run `ipython notebook` and open `colorization_demo_v2.ipynb` in your web browser.
